Andrea Gilliard, MSA

Educator | Advocate | Lifelong Learner

Andrea Gilliard is a dedicated educator with a passion for empowering students and transforming communities through education. With a bachelor’s degree from North Carolina A&T State University and a master’s in School Administration from the University of North Carolina at Pembroke, Andrea is currently pursuing her doctorate in Educational Leadership at High Point University.

With years of experience in education, Andrea has cultivated a reputation for innovation, compassion, and leadership. Her areas of expertise include curriculum development, special education ,school leadership, and community engagement. She is deeply committed to nurturing student potential and supporting educators as agents of change.

Andrea proudly serves as a board member of the Each Child Counts Foundation, a nonprofit organization dedicated to educational equity. Through this role, she has contributed to building a school in Liberia West Africa, helping to expand access to quality education for children in underserved communities.
